Subject: [PATCH net-next + mvebu v2 7/7] arm64: dts: armada-3720-turris-mox: add nodes for ethernet PHY LEDs

Add nodes for the green and yellow LEDs that are connected to the
ethernet PHY chip on Turris MOX A.

Signed-off-by: Marek Behún <marek.behun@....cz>
---
 .../dts/marvell/armada-3720-turris-mox.dts    | 23 +++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 23 insertions(+)

diff --git a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/marvell/armada-3720-turris-mox.dts b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/marvell/armada-3720-turris-mox.dts
index f3a678e0fd99b..6da03b6c69c0a 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/boot/dts/marvell/armada-3720-turris-mox.dts
+++ b/arch/arm64/boot/dts/marvell/armada-3720-turris-mox.dts
@@ -9,6 +9,7 @@
 #include <dt-bindings/bus/moxtet.h>
 #include <dt-bindings/gpio/gpio.h>
 #include <dt-bindings/input/input.h>
+#include <dt-bindings/leds/common.h>
 #include "armada-372x.dtsi"
 
 / {
@@ -273,6 +274,28 @@ &mdio {
 
 	phy1: ethernet-phy@1 {
 		reg = <1>;
+
+		leds {
+			compatible = "linux,hw-controlled-leds";
+			#address-cells = <1>;
+			#size-cells = <0>;
+
+			led@0 {
+				reg = <0>;
+				color = <LED_COLOR_ID_GREEN>;
+				function = LED_FUNCTION_STATUS;
+				linux,default-trigger = "dev-hw-mode";
+				linux,default-hw-mode = "1Gbps/100Mbps/10Mbps";
+			};
+
+			led@1 {
+				reg = <1>;
+				color = <LED_COLOR_ID_YELLOW>;
+				function = LED_FUNCTION_ACTIVITY;
+				linux,default-trigger = "dev-hw-mode";
+				linux,default-hw-mode = "blink-act";
+			};
+		};
 	};
